Yellowstone, Wyoming
This park was the reason for the detour/strange route we took. Animals and
scenery were everywhere - you really couldn't miss them. One of our most rewarding
finds were the moose as we exited the park. It's a neat experience, being amongst a crowd
of 100 people, dead silent, watching this huge moose 40 feet away. We saw the female moose
first, but someone then spotted a rack from her mate a bit further down the stream.
We waited 20 minutes for the bull moose to stand up, and our patience paid off. |
